A chiminea can add warmth and ambiance to your outdoor space. They are built with broad bases that taper down to form a chimney and are available in traditional designs or contemporary styles.

Chimineas reduce smoke in outdoor areas, because they direct smoke upwards away from people. They are most effective when used with wood that has been seasoned.

Most chimineas are made from clay or metal, and they can be free-standing or mounted on a pedestal. The fire pits can be used to burn wood, charcoal or alcohol. They are not suitable for use with lighting fluids or gasoline. To prevent your chiminea from cracking, place the chiminea on top of sand or stones in the base to take in the heat and moisture from the fire.

The classic clay chiminea is a chiminea made of pots with an unscreened, open chimney. These models are inexpensive, but are prone to cracking over time, and are prone to blowing away in a windy environment. To protect against these problems, you should season your chiminea with a 3-inch layer of sand at the chimney's bottom before firing it for the first time.

Metal chimineas are more durable than clay ones and are available in a variety of styles and finishes. They're less prone to cracking and are a great alternative for those who have limited outdoor space, but they could rust in time. Cast iron models are more resistant to corrosion and have an aged look.

Chimineas are available in many sizes and styles, however they all share a common design. They feature an opening at the front of the base, where you can stack fuel, and a chimney that is attached to the top to direct smoke upwards. In the past, they were used to heat homes and cook food outside. It is important to clean your chimineas regularly. They are easy to keep but require regular maintenance. Find a chiminea that is sturdy and free of chips or cracks when you buy one. Cracks in a chiminea may be a disaster, as smoke from the fire could be able to escape through the cracks.

Before you can use your chiminea the first time, you need to "cure" it. Start with small fires and gradually increase the heat. Keep your chiminea safe from anything that could ignite and do not use water to put it out. This can cause the chiminea's structure to crack or break.
